    In ⁣a commanding display‍ of skill ​and⁤ teamwork, the University of Georgia women’s tennis team secured a spot ‍in⁣ the NCAA Tournament⁣ quarterfinals by​ sweeping the University of California, 4-0, in⁤ a ​decisive match that showcased ‌their dominance on ‌the‌ court. The victory not only highlights the Bulldogs’ determination and resilience but also ⁣cements their position as a formidable contender ‌in​ this year’s championship.As they⁤ prepare for the next round, the team’s ⁤extraordinary ⁢performance against the⁣ Golden Bears⁤ serves as a ​testament to their hard work⁣ and dedication throughout the season.‍ With ‌aspirations high, ‌Georgia⁣ looks⁤ to continue its winning streak in pursuit ⁢of‍ a national title.
